VenomRAT
VenomRAT is a malware family and cybercrime tool that was targeted during Europol's Operation Endgame in 2025. The operation dismantled infrastructure supporting VenomRAT, including the seizure of over 1,000 servers in ten countries. The administrator of VenomRAT was arrested in Greece. VenomRAT is associated with botnet operations and is used for remote access, credential theft, and other malicious activities.
